IMO it's not possible with JDK 6, because the JDK itself ships with SAAJ and JAX-WS amongst others. The only way to get hold of this, is the endorsed directory mechanism. However this doesn't have the notion of 'scoping'.

If this was JDK 5, it might be possible to isolate the Axis stuff in a scoped webapp deployment...
